Transaction 865952ee56e5442e178ca92792ac30d146c6a8e7d94c93acea5875c1914ef590
1 Input
1 Output
-
865952ee56e5442e178ca92792ac30d146c6a8e7d94c93acea5875c1914ef590:0
- value
- 21881
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 82f208894a842ae974eeba396d003f38bc6e50cf31961f34a6159bf92cdd67ea
- address
- bc1psteq3z22ss4wja8whguk6qpl8z7xu5x0xxtp7d9xzkdljtxavl4q6n7yy6